Transaction d5bb2331c87a6830bedab80ca275e7b0391e4ebfa5066919927ad3cf6dbda300
1 Input
1 Output
-
d5bb2331c87a6830bedab80ca275e7b0391e4ebfa5066919927ad3cf6dbda300:0
- value
- 1200986
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2a1af4e41144bd8917ce412d641b870adae1dc7 OP_EQUAL
- address
- 3KS8hpDSPXA7p2WsmVMCzFaQ8G17XxNYhj